KeyDB is a high-performance, multithreaded, in-memory data store. It originated as a fork of Redis and maintains full API compatibility with the Redis protocol. The primary objective of KeyDB is to overcome the single-threaded bottlenecks inherent in open-source Redis, thereby providing superior throughput and lower latency on modern multi-core hardware without requiring application-side changes. keydb eng
